Question about door speakers
 
Hey guys,
I am planning to buy these door speakers

JL Audio VR650-CSi Component Systems at Onlinecarstereo.com

my question is will they fit in the doors without the wooden brackets or will I need to buy some?

Thanks in advance

bigaudiofanat 10-18-2011 12:36 PM

It may fit however the holes for the speakers may not be straight with the factory holes I would just use the MDF spacers to be safe no cons to using them.
